Background
Function:Multidomain protein that acts as a key epigenetic regulator by bridging DNA methylation and chromatin modification. Specifically recognizes and binds hemimethylated DNA at replication forks via its YDG domain and recruits DNMT1 methyltransferase to ensure faithful propagation of the DNA methylation patterns through DNA replication. In addition to its role in maintenance of DNA methylation, also plays a key role in chromatin modification: through its tudor-like regions and PHD-type zinc fingers, specifically recognizes and binds histone H3 trimethylated at 'Lys-9' (H3K9me3) and unmethylated at 'Arg-2' (H3R2me0), respectively, and recruits chromatin proteins. Enriched in pericentric heterochromatin where it recruits different chromatin modifiers required for this chromatin replication. Also localizes to euchromatic regions where it negatively regulates transcription possibly by impacting DNA methylation and histone modifications. Has E3 ubiquitin-protein ligase activity by mediating the ubiquitination of target proteins such as histone H3 and PML. It is still unclear how E3 ubiquitin-protein ligase activity is related to its role in chromatin in vivo. Plays a role in DNA repair by cooperating with UHRF2 to ensure recruitment of FANCD2 to interstrand cross-links (ICLs) leading to FANCD2 activation. Acts as a critical player of proper spindle architecture by catalyzing the 'Lys-63'-linked ubiquitination of KIF11, thereby controlling KIF11 localization on the spindle (PubMed:37728657)
Subcellular Localization:Nucleus
Expression:
Tissue_specificity:It is expressed in the thymus, bone marrow, testes, lungs, and heart. It is overexpressed in breast cancer.

Induction:Up-regulated in proliferating cells, and down-regulated in quiescent cells. Down-regulated upon adriamycin-induced DNA damage, in a p53/TP53 and CDKN1A-dependent way. Induced by E2F1 transcription factor
Isoforms & Post-Translational Modification:Q96T88 has 2 isomers: Q96T88-1: 89814 Da (predicted); Q96T88-2: 91116 Da (predicted).
Phosphorylation at Ser-298 of the linker region decreases the binding to H3K9me3. Phosphorylation at Ser-639 by CDK1 during M phase impairs interaction with USP7, preventing deubiquitination and leading to degradation by the proteasome;Ubiquitinated; which leads to proteasomal degradation. Autoubiquitinated; interaction with USP7 leads to deubiquitination and prevents degradation. Ubiquitination and degradation takes place during M phase, when phosphorylation at Ser-639 prevents interaction with USP7 and subsequent deubiquitination. Polyubiquitination may be stimulated by DNA damage
Subunit:Interacts with DNMT3A and DNMT3B (By similarity). Interacts with DNMT1; the interaction is direct. Interacts with USP7; leading to its deubiquitination. Interacts with histone H3. Interacts with HDAC1, but not with HDAC2. Interacts with BLTP3A. Interacts with PML. Interacts with EHMT2. Binds hemimethylated CpG containing oligonucleotides. Interacts with ZNF263; recruited to the SIX3 promoter along with other proteins involved in chromatin modification and transcriptional corepression where it contributes to transcriptional repression (PubMed:32051553). Interacts with UHRF2 (PubMed:30335751). Interacts with FANCD2 (PubMed:30335751). Interacts with TET1 isoform 2; this interaction induces the recruitment of TET1 isoform 2 to replicating heterochromatin (By similarity)
